

Elizabeth Michelle Heryawan is an active pianist and music educator from Indonesia, with recent 2025 performances at Victoria Hall Singapore and Piano City Milano Italy. In addition to her solo work, she is an active collaborative pianist, bringing her artistry to a wide range of chamber and ensemble performances.
She holds a Master of Music degree (M. Mus) in Piano Performance from the Australian Institute of Music in Sydney. Her extensive formal training includes four classical piano performance diplomas with distinction from the London College of Music (LCM) at the University of West London: Diploma (DipLCM), Associate (ALCM), Licentiate (LLCM), and Fellowship (FLCM). For her early achievements in piano performance, she was awarded three national records by the Museum Rekor-Dunia Indonesia (MURI) and a world record recognized by the Record Holders Republic.
Beyond the stage, she is the founder of Elize Piano Studio, an international online music academy. Since 2020, she has focused on developing systematic methodologies for online piano pedagogy, integrating digital technology to teach students across Australia, the United States, the United Kingdom, and various European and Asian countries. Her educational curriculum specializes in preparing candidates for ABRSM and LCM examinations, successfully guiding her students toward top marks and international competition placements.
